Many organizations struggle with issues such as energy inefficiency, high operational costs, and inadequate maintenance capabilities. These pain points can lead to frustration for facility managers and staff, negatively impacting overall productivity and tenant satisfaction. Identifying these challenges is the first step to transforming them into opportunities for improvement.
Energy consumption is one of the largest expenses for any building. Without proper monitoring and control systems in place, it becomes nearly impossible to identify wasteful practices. This is where a robust Building Management System comes into play. Effective training in BMS can empower facility managers with the knowledge to optimize energy usage, ultimately contributing to cost savings and a reduced carbon footprint.
Operational costs often escalate due to outdated technology and lack of training among staff. Implementing an effective BMS can streamline operations, but without the right skills, it remains underutilized. Therefore, investing in Building Management System Training is essential to ensure that staff members are equipped to leverage the full potential of the system.
Comprehensive training programs tailored to Building Management Systems can significantly bridge the skill gap within organizations. These programs typically cover system functionalities, data analysis, troubleshooting, and maintenance procedures, ensuring that every team member is on the same page.

With expert training, personnel can learn how to interpret data analytics provided by the BMS. This insight allows them to make informed decisions that enhance building performance and tenant comfort. For instance, understanding system alerts and alarms helps in timely interventions, preventing larger issues from arising.
One of the hallmarks of a well-operating building is its maintenance strategy. Training in BMS not only teaches operators how to respond to alerts but also emphasizes the importance of preventive maintenance schedules. This proactive approach reduces downtime and improves the longevity of equipment, leading to further cost savings.
By addressing the common pain points through targeted training on Building Management Systems, organizations can achieve a remarkable transformation in their operational workflow. Staff equipped with the right knowledge can effectively manage resources, monitor systems in real time, and implement energy-saving strategies.
Once training is implemented, it’s crucial to establish a feedback loop. Continuous evaluation of systems and processes allows for adjustments and improvements over time. This iterative approach ensures that the skills learned in training translate into long-term performance gains.
